Understanding Vocal Presets
Vocal presets are pre-configured collections of audio effects, such as EQ, compression, reverb, delay, and other enhancements, specifically designed for vocals. These presets offer a curated sonic palette for achieving specific vocal characteristics, ranging from polished pop tones to raw, grunge-inspired textures. They serve as templates for manipulating vocal audio, making the process of adding effects and refining vocal timbre more straightforward and intuitive.

Understanding these aspects allows for the creation of presets that not only sound great but also offer flexibility and versatility.
Principles of Effective Preset Design
Preset design is an iterative process that involves balancing clarity, simplicity, and versatility. A well-designed preset should be intuitive and easy to use while still offering the ability to tailor the sound to different needs. Each parameter should have a clear purpose, contributing to the overall character of the preset.
Examples of Well-Designed Presets
Many excellent vocal presets are readily available, showcasing diverse techniques and styles. A well-designed preset for a smooth R&B vocal might feature a warm EQ, a subtle reverb tail, and a compressor that gently controls dynamics. Similarly, a rock-inspired preset could showcase aggressive distortion and a strong low-end presence. The specific characteristics of each preset cater to the intended genre.
